The Cure is a British rock band formed in 1976, best known for their influence on the post-punk and new wave movements. The band's music is often described as atmospheric, melancholic, and moody, with a unique blend of gothic rock, alternative rock, and synth-pop elements. They became famous for their distinctive sound, often driven by Robert Smith's unique voice and lyrical introspection.
The Cure's lineup has fluctuated over the years, but Robert Smith, the lead vocalist, guitarist, and primary songwriter, has always been at the helm. Some of their most iconic albums include Disintegration (1989), Kiss Me, Kiss Me, Kiss Me (1987), and Pornography (1982).
Their hits like "Just Like Heaven," "Boys Don't Cry," "Lovesong," and "Pictures of You" have earned them a lasting legacy in music history. The band has a devoted fanbase and has influenced countless artists and bands across genres.
